From: CircHIPK2 recruits SRSF1 to increase TXNIP mRNA stability and promotes autophagy-dependent ferroptosis and apoptosis in myocardial ischemia-reperfusion injury

Fig. 5

Silencing circHIPK2 inhibited the damage of MIRI mouse model. Mice were subjected to different groups: sham, I/R, I/R + sh-NC, I/R + sh-circHIPK2. A circHIPK2 expression in mouse heart tissue was detected by RT-qPCR. B Evans blue and TTC combined staining of mouse heart tissue. C HE staining detected myocardial injury. D Levels of oxidative stress markers MDA and SOD were determined by ELISA. E Western blot measured protein levels of autophagy markers LC3II/LC3I, Beclin1 and p62. F Western blot assessed protein levels of ferroptosis markers GPX4, FTH1 and ACSL4. G Iron level was tested by kit. Error bars represent the mean ± SD. *P < 0.05, **P < 0.01. n = 5 mice/group
